The USB-8472 by National Instruments is a sophisticated device falling under the category of Automotive Networking Products. Its part number is 779790-01, designed specifically to cater to the needs of low-speed, USB CAN interface/synchronization tasks. This product stands out due to its unique attributes and compatibility with various automotive networking protocols.
One of the key features of the USB-8472 is its Low-Speed/Fault-Tolerance physical layer, making it highly reliable in environments where fault tolerance is critical. Additionally, it provides electrical isolation up to 500V, ensuring safety and reducing the risk of damage from electrical surges.
For developers and engineers looking to integrate the device into their systems, the USB-8472 supports a wide range of API compatibility, including Visual Basic 6.0, Microsoft Visual C/C++, Borland C/C++, and NI LabVIEW. This ensures that the device can be seamlessly integrated into various software environments, making it a versatile choice for many applications.
The device employs the SJA1000 Philips CAN controller and supports both ISO 11898 CAN and J1939 protocols. It offers flexibility with its software-selectable termination and filtering modes, which include self-reception and listen-only, catering to different networking needs. Furthermore, the device is capable of handling extended (29-bit) and standard (11-bit) arbitration IDs, providing the adaptability required for diverse CAN networking requirements.
In terms of power, the USB-8472 has a current requirement of approximately 250 mA at 5 VDC, indicating its efficiency and compatibility with standard USB power specifications. |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Part Number | 779790-01 |
| Category | Automotive Networking Products |
| Model | USB-8472 |
| Description | 1 Port Low-Speed, USB CAN Interface/Synchronization |
| Manufacturer | National Instruments |
| Physical Layer | Low-Speed/Fault-Tolerance |
| Filtering Modes | Self-reception, Listen-only |
| Electrical Isolation | Up to 500V |
| Driver Software | NI-CAN |
| API Compatibility | Visual Basic 6.0, Microsoft Visual C/C++, Borland C/C++, NI LabVIEW |
| Utilities | NI Spy, Bus Monitor |
| Termination | Software-selectable |
| CAN Controller | SJA1000 Philips |
| Protocols | ISO 11898 CAN, J1939 |
| Arbitration IDs | Extended (29-bit), Standard (11-bit) |
| Current Requirement | Approx. 250 mA at 5 VDC |
